The Black Dahlia trys to do a Chinatown impression but fails miserably...

went to see this tonight...First off Josh Hartnett couldn' t act his way into a paper bag much less out of one...where exactly IS the talent that Hollywood is seeing?!?!? IMO the same could be said of the ever popular Scarlett J....other than her big tits (which don't impress me) she is a little lacking in the acting talent dept....Hillary Swank does what she can with what little there is to work with...and although Patricia Clarkson is a little over the top here it was effective. The 40's style in which it was filmed was true and the recreation of the era seemed appropriate for 40's L.A.....The cinematography by Vilmos Zsigmond was very attractive.
